the right to refuse unsafe work



Hi All,


This post is fairly unrelated to all the previous ones. It just occurred to me that in all the hundreds of emails, policies, newsletters, announcements, web pages etc. over the past few months, I don't recall any mention of the legislation around the right of refusing unsafe work. 


Just for purposes of providing people with information (I am on study leave until Sept 2021 so I have no personal gripe about anything), I thought I would just share some of the relevant legislative context around the general right to refuse unsafe work, in case some feel that with the various return to work protocols being developed, they are being asked to assume too much risk:


Workers’ Compensation Act, Part 2, Division 4, Sections 21 - 30
Workers’ Compensation Act, Part 2, Division 6, Sections 47 - 50
Occupational Health and Safety Regulation, Part 3.12 and 3.13

https://www.worksafebc.com/en/health-safety/create-manage/rights-responsibilities/refusing-unsafe-work
